Subject: TallyGate cut-over complete

Hi all — welcome to the team, and a quick summary of last night's work. We moved the turnstile counter for Brindlemoor Stadium from the legacy CountWorks box to the new TallyGate service. All sixteen gates reported correctly during the soak test, and totals matched the manual tally within 0.2%. The old feed stays live read-only for two weeks. The new instance runs with these configuration values:

service settings:
[sorys]
port = 8000
team = eliius
host = sorys.novacstack.example
region = south-3
access_code = ac_f66665
timeout_ms = 250

### Retention sweeper

The Gravelight sweeper runs nightly against the Orvane datastore. It deletes records past their tenant-configured TTL, logs each purge to the audit stream, and refuses to run without a dry-run flag cleared. Sweeps are idempotent. All calls authenticate against the internal Orvane control plane using the key that follows.

service key, fafof-yagug: qvz3-94e

## Runbook: metra-sidecar restart

If the metra aggregation sidecar stops flushing, pods show rising memory and Dovetail dashboards go flat. Restart the sidecar container only, not the main pod. After restart, it must re-register with the Hollis ingest service within 60s. Re-registration requires the ingest key from the sealed config; if the config is corrupt, use the break-glass key here:

gateway credential: zpat7_wu4aBVX

Attendees: Operations, Finance, Procurement leads. The committee reviewed the proposal to move regional freight from Calloway Haulage to Brynmor Logistics. Brynmor's bid is 9% below current spend with comparable service levels; transition costs estimated at one quarter of savings. Finance to confirm contract exit fees with Calloway and model cash impact by month-end. Procurement will hold final signature until the assessment clears. Decision deferred to next session. The strategic context informing this change is recorded in the note below.

internal memo for tagef-hadup: Gross margin on Ulaath came in at 15 percent against a plan of 5 percent. Only 7 of the 120 pilot accounts renewed Ulaath, so a churn review is set for October 15.